There are things in the universe we inhabit that we don’t fully understand and things we have yet to discover. Where exactly does this leave us? How exactly are we to come to understand anything? The answer: science. Science is the best tool our species has developed to help determine true things from false things. The best thing about science that it is self-correcting: it acknowledges its flaws and makes an effort to correct them.

For many people, they see this as a deep flaw within science, and therefore reject the whole notion that science can help us answer anything. The problem with this view is that the methods of science have been shown time and again to be the only effective method at discovering the nature of reality. Not prayer; not revelation; not divination: nothing other than hard science. 

Yes, humans are the conductors that drive science, and are therefore privy to flaws and biases and all of the others things that make us human. Every scientist has their own little pet theory, and will go to the end of the world to defend it. The best part about science is that this person’s fellow scientists are in the game of disproving competing theories. It takes a lot for someone to change their mind, especially when they’ve dedicated their lives to a theory, but to realize that the evidence runs counter to your belief is what any follower of science must do.
